2445 East 26th Terrace in Lawrence, KS was first built in 2020 and is 4 years old.
This has been categorized as a residential property type.
For those interested in architecture, the building on the property was built in a ranch/rambler style.
It is a single story home.
There are a total of 6 rooms in the home, of which, 3 are bedrooms.
In terms of bathrooms, there are a total of 2 full bathrooms.
There are 2 partial bathrooms.
2445 East 26th Terrace has 1,764 sqft of living area. This is typically the area of a building that is heated or air conditioned and does not include the garage, porch or basement square footage.
In total, the area measurement of the land is 14,375 square feet.
Learn more about the property and building on this page. There is a covered porch. The roof of the home is made of composition shingle. For those who need parking, there is a attached garage. The garage is 704 sqft. There are a total of 2 available parking spaces. The quality of the control joints have been graded by the local assessor with a letter grade of B. The condition of the building has been evaluated as average. The exterior walls of the home are made of wood. Walk into the home itself and you'll find that it is currently being cooled with air conditioning. As for heating, the home is utilizing a heating system. According to our sources, 2445 East 26th Terrace sold most recently in Jul 10, 2020 for a total of $342,900. If you work out the math, that's approximately a cost of $194.39 per sqft. There could be many factors that caused the property to sell at a higher price and increase in value. Tax-wise, the current owner is expected to pay close to $5,697 in taxes each year. 2445 East 26th Terrace was most recently assessed in 2023. During this assessment, the property's total value was estimated to be about $44,183. If we break it down further, the land itself was valued at $6,900. Improvements to the property, however, were assessed at a total of $37,283.
